Abby Small of Pawleys Island our resident Certified Tatting Teacher. She has several items on display in
the gallery as well. Abby has been Tatting since 1978. She is a member of the Great Lakes Lace Group
and International Old Lacers.
Tatting lace is a form of handmade lace dating back to the 16th centruy. The thread is wrapped around
one hand and a shuttle carrying the thread is passed back and forth. This makes a knot called the double
stitch, which froms rings and chains.
Abby first became interested in tatting by observing an elderly lady in Canton Ohio. While the woman
showed her how, the full understanding of tatting comes in the doing. Abby worked her craft on her own
until in 1996 she was asked to teach at a local college.
